Uji Gyokuro Green Tea


This gyokuro green tea is made in Uji, Kyoto, one of Japan’s greatest tea-growing regions famous for producing the finest green teas. Gyokuro is the highest class of green tea in Japan and is shade-grown to boost its rich umami flavor and natural sweetness. Growing the green tea leaves under the shade also increases the levels of antioxidants in gyokuro, making it a superfood packed with healthy benefits.
Product Details:
  • A pack of loose leaf gyokuro green tea
  • Dimensions: 9.0 x 4.3 x 0.39 inches
  • Weight: 70 grams (0.2 lbs)
  • Product of Uji, Kyoto

Product available in the U.S. only

Comments & Questions:

Weight 0.20 lbs